π― π π― Evensong
Sunday, 15 February 2026, 6pm - 7pm
Evening Prayer (often called Evensong), is a traditional service, held late afternoon or early evening. It combines psalms, sung by our choir, scripture, spoken prayers and reflection, offering a time of peace.
This service is open to everyone.
